Waves can be measured in wave lengths, speed and frequency. Each measurement of wave motion can be calculated with a formula.

Wave Speed

The speed of a wave can be calculated as:  Speed = Wavelength X Frequency or Speed = Distance/Time.

Example: 1 Wavelength and Frequency are Known

Wavelength = λ

Frequency = Hz      Speed = λ X Hz

λ = 4 m

Hz = 2 Hz

Speed = 4 m x 2 Hz

Speed = 4 m x 2/s

Speed = 8 m/s

Example : 2 Distance and Time are Known

Distance = Metrics Units such as Meters or m

Time = Seconds or s

Speed = Distance/Time

Distance = 10 meters

Time = 2 seconds

Speed = 10 m/ 2 s

Speed = 5 m/s

 

 
Wave Frequency

Wave Frequency can be calculated by dividing Wave Speed over Wave Length.

Example:

Hz = m/s/λ

Speed = 20m/s

Wavelength λ = 5 m

Hz = 20 m/s / 5 m

Hz = 4/s or 4 Hz

 

 
Wavelength 

Wavelength can be calculated by dividing Wave Speed by Wave Frequency.

Example:

Speed = Distance/Seconds

Frequency = Number/Per Time

d = Distance

t = Time

n = Number

λ = Wavelength

λ = d/t / n/t

d = 20 m/s

n = 10/s

λ = 20 m/s / 10/s

λ = 2 m
